What Types of Work and Facilities Can Medical Laboratory Techs Expect in Shelbyville, IL?

As a Medical Laboratory Technician in Shelbyville, Illinois, you can expect to work in a variety of healthcare settings that emphasize both routine and specialized laboratory services. Local facilities may include community hospitals, outpatient clinics, and long-term care facilities, where you’ll play a critical role in conducting diagnostic tests, analyzing blood samples, and assisting with procedures that support patient care. In addition to standard laboratory duties, you may find opportunities to engage in quality control measures, manage lab equipment, and collaborate with physicians to interpret results. The hiring facility is a modern, well-equipped healthcare environment with a strong reputation for patient- and family-centered care. The laboratory is designed to support high-complexity testing, using current analyzers and instrumentation to provide accurate and timely results. The culture emphasizes collaboration, professional respect and ongoing education, providing Medical Technologists with meaningful engagement in the diagnostic care team. Working here offers the chance to handle diverse, challenging cases that can strengthen both technical skills and clinical judgment. As a Medical Technologist in this setting, you will perform a broad spectrum of laboratory testing across core disciplines such as hematology, chemistry, urinalysis, coagulation, and transfusion services, and may have exposure to microbiology or molecular diagnostics depending on departmental needs. A typical day includes specimen processing, test analysis, validation and review of results, documentation of quality control, and effective communication with physicians and nursing staff regarding critical values and unusual findings. You will be part of a team that supports both inpatient and outpatient services, with testing that may include routine, stat and specialized assays.

Travel Medical Technologist/CLS jobs in Portland, OR start August 10, 2026, with 7-week assignments. You will work 8-hour day shifts for 40 hours per week and participate in on-call coverage. Required skills include ASCP certification, a bachelor’s degree in medical technology, clinical laboratory science, biological sciences, or allied health technologies, and proficiency with EPIC and Cerner EMR systems with at least 6 months of recent experience. Your responsibilities include preparing and analyzing biological specimens, performing chemical, hematological, immunologic, and microbiological tests, operating laboratory instruments, recording and reporting results, and maintaining strict quality control and safety standards. You will adapt to different laboratory environments and protocols while collaborating with healthcare teams 1.
